What is the primary characteristic of salary pay?

The primary characteristic of salary pay is that it remains consistent across each pay period, regardless of the number of hours worked. This means that salaried employees receive a fixed amount of compensation, which provides them with financial stability and predictability. This structure is beneficial for employers as well, as it allows them to budget more effectively and manage payroll expenses.

In contrast to the selected answer, other pay structures such as hourly wages are variable based on hours worked, which directly impacts an employee's earnings in any given pay period. Additionally, while bonuses and performance evaluations can certainly impact total compensation, they are not inherent to the definition of salary pay itself, which specifically refers to the regular, fixed payments received by an employee.
